AUTO 62B
Wheel Alignment, Chassis Dynamics, ADAS


Course Description

This course covers the analysis of wheel alignment and suspension geometry, including proper inspections, repair procedures, kinematics, and modifications for special-purpose vehicles. Focus will also be on the study of the relationship between wheel alignment and cameras/radars used for autonomous vehicle functions.
